About This Home
Just completed new construction! Modern perfection near Downtown Delray Beach built by reputable local developer Edgewater GC. This stunning home has 5 bedrooms,5 1/2 bathrooms,a 2-car garage and a saltwater pool. There are extensive high-end finishes,impact windows and doors,tile floors downstairs,real hardwood floors upstairs,custom lighting,8 inch baseboards,linear diffusers and gorgeous cabinetry. The gourmet chef's kitchen boasts Thermador appliances including a six burner natural gas cooktop,a wall oven,a speed oven/microwave and a 48'' refrigerator. The covered stone patio features an inlaid wood ceiling and a summer kitchen. Prime location near the beach and a short stroll to Downtown Delray. You can live your best Floridian dream lifestyle in the heart of paradise. Three new homes were just built on adjacent properties 725,731 and 735 SE 4th Avenue with 735 being on the corner. Each is similar in style with different floor plans. Feel free to go visit all three properties. We can also build custom for you at 715 or 719 in roughly 15 months. Delray Beach sits along Florida's Atlantic coast, where historic downtown streets meet pristine shoreline. Atlantic Avenue serves as the heart of downtown, connecting local shops and restaurants to the beach. The city features two miles of public beaches and several parks, while the Pineapple Grove Arts District showcases local talent through the Cornell Art Museum and surrounding galleries. The rental market reflects the area's desirability, with current average rents ranging from $2,193 for studios to $3,340 for three-bedroom units, reflecting moderate year-over-year increases between 0.4% and 3.1%.
Housing options span from beachfront properties to Mediterranean Revival and Art Deco-style homes in established neighborhoods. The Marina District offers waterfront living, while Lake Ida maintains its classic Florida character. The Morikami Museum and Japanese Gardens provide serene grounds and host traditional festivals throughout the year.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
